#e3b691 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3b691 is composed of 89% red, 71.4%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.8% magenta, 36.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 27.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.4% and a lightness of 72.9%. #e3b691 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c76d23.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#e3b691 color description : Very soft orange.
#e3b691 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3b691 has RGB values of R:227, G:182,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.36,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14923409.

Shades and Tints of #e3b691
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0904 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3b691
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bebab6 is the less saturated color, while #feb376 is the most saturated one.
